Behind the large house the fragrant camomile lawn stretches down to the Cornish cliffs. Here in the dizzying heat of August 1939 five cousins have gathered at their aunt's house for their annual ritual of a holiday. For most of them it is the last summer of their youth with the heady exhilarations & freedoms of lost innocence as well as the fears of the coming war. The Camomile Lawn" moves from Cornwall to London & back again over the years telling the stories of the cousins their family & their friends united by shared losses & lovers by family ties & the absurd conditions imposed by war as their paths cross & recross over the years. Mary Wesley presents an extraordinarily vivid & lively picture of wartime London: the rationing imaginatively circumvented; the fallen houses; the parties the new-found comforts of sex the desperate humour of survival
- all of it evoked with warmth clarity & stunning wit. & through it all the cousins & their friends try to hold on to the part of themselves that laughed & played dangerous games on that camomile lawn."

On 10 May 1941 Rudolf Hess then the Deputy Fuhrer parachuted over Renfrewshire in Scotland on a mission to meet with the Duke of Hamilton ostensibly to broker a peace deal with the British government. After being held in the Tower of London he was transferred to Mytchett Place near Aldershot on 20 May under the codename of Z. The house was fitted with microphones & sound recording equipment guarded by a battalion of soldiers & codenamed Camp Z. Churchills instructions were that Hess should be strictly isolated with every effort taken to get any information out of him that could help change the course of the Second World War. Stephen Mc Ginty uses documentation contemporaneous reports diaries letters & memos to piece together a riveting account of the claustrophobia paranoia & high-stakes gamesmanship being played out in an English country house. CAMP Z is a locked room mystery where the locked room is a mans mind that no one can conclude with any degree of confidence is sane. ...

Famous comedian funniest judge on "Britain's Got Talent" irresistible ladykiller and high-achieving sportsman David Walliams is a man of many talents. Launched to fame with the record-breaking "Little Britain" his characters - Lou Florence Emily amongst others - became embedded in our shared
popular culture. You couldn't enter a playground for a long while without hearing "eh eh eh" or "computer says no". Yet Walliams is a mystery. Often described as a bundle of contradictions he is disarming and enigmatic playing up his campness one minute and hinting about his depression the next. To read "Camp David" is to be truly shocked as well as tickled pink as David Walliams bares his soul like never before and reveals a fascinating and complex mind. This searingly honest autobiography is a true roller-coaster ride of emotions as this nation's sweetheart unlocks closely guarded secrets that until now have remained hidden in his past. David Walliams is an actor writer active fundraiser and - above all - he's a world class comedian who knows how to make us laugh. He performed in and
co-wrote the phenomenally successful "Little Britain" and "Come Fly with Me" with Matt Lucas and recently appeared as a popular judge alongside Simon Cowell on "Britain's Got Talent". He has performed many feats of endurance for charity and won over the entire country when he swam the Thames for Sports Relief. His bestselling children's books include "Mr Stink" "Gangsta Granny" "Billionaire Boy" "Boy in the Dress" and "Ratburger"."
